Definitions and Meaning of insinuates in English
insinuates
to suggest in an indirect way, to impart or suggest in an artful or indirect way, to ingratiate oneself, to introduce (something, such as an idea) gradually or in a subtle, indirect, or covert way, to enter gently, slowly, or imperceptibly, to introduce in a gradual, secret, or clever way, to introduce (someone, such as oneself) by stealthy, smooth, or artful means
